Vermont Army National Guard Soldiers Compete in Statewide Best Warrior Competition

The Vermont Army National Guard has named its Best Warriors of 2024; Sgt. Zach Joseph of HHC, 3-172nd Infantry, and Spc. Zachary Keefer of A Co. 572 BEB, outscored their peers, earning the titles of Best Warrior among Non-Commissioned Officers and Junior Enlisted Soldiers, respectively.

Vermont Guard honors MIAs, former POWs

The Vermont National Guard and Vermont State Guard held a ceremony Sept. 16 at Camp Johnson, Vermont, to honor former prisoners of war and those missing in action, including three former POWs from World War II and a former POW who was captured by North Korea in 1968.

Vermont Guard holds annual TAG Match

Every year the Vermont Adjutant General hosts the Combat Marksmanship Competition for Soldiers and Airmen at the Ethan Allen Firing Range in Jericho, Vermont. This year's competition was held Sept. 10-11. Commonly called the TAG Match, it is open to all members of the Army and Air National Guard with the intention of promoting marksmanship proficiency. The participants are able to compete for pistol and rifle badges that can be worn on their uniforms. The most coveted of these is the Governor’s Twenty tab, which is worn on the left sleeve above their unit patch.
